After the controversy caused by the fight between Italian boxer Angela Carini and Algerian Imane Khelif, where Imane was accused of being a trans woman and her powerful strength forced Angela to withdraw from the fight, a video revealed on social media is once again generating controversy.
The video shows how the Italian supposedly fakes an ankle injury to stop boxing.
The images show a fight from 2022, which Angela Carini held against the Turkish boxer Busenaz Sürmeneli and calls into question the situation of the fight.
You can see how Carini, without receiving any blows, suddenly falls to the ground and complains of pain in her ankle.

She’s immediately treated because she complains of constantly touching her ankle; after being examined, without any irregularity being noticed, she decided to leave the fight with an apparent injury.

Once the video was released, several comments from users indicated that she played the victim when she felt that the result of the fight was not in her favor, so now it is believed that she could have applied the same to Imane Khelif during their fight at the Olympic Games.
The Italian abandoned the fight after 46 seconds, claiming that she did so to “safeguard” her life after having received a hard blow to the nose from the Algerian.

After the controversy, Imane Khelif was accused of being a trans woman and that she wasn’t in the same conditions of strength against a woman.
This unleashed a series of accusations against Imane, who was proven not to be a trans woman, but cisgender.
With this video, the credibility of Angela Carini is now being questioned, who is now accused of maintaining this habit of inventing injuries to avoid finishing fights and being able to retire.
